Browse Source

Merge branch 'unstable' of blezz-tech/sharix-open-backend into unstable

2 changed files with 11 additions and 8 deletions
  1. 7 7
      models/company.py
  2. 4 1
      models/documents.py

+ 7 - 7
models/company.py

@@ -57,7 +57,7 @@ class Company(models.Model):
     )
     ogrn = models.CharField(
         "ОГРН компании",
-        max_length=13
+        max_length=15
     )
     bank_name = models.CharField(
         "Название банка",
@@ -66,18 +66,20 @@ class Company(models.Model):
     )
     bik = models.CharField(
         "БИК компании",
-        max_length=9
+        max_length=11
     )
     rs = models.CharField(
         "Расчетный счет",
-        max_length=50
+        max_length=20
     )
     ks = models.CharField(
         "Корреспондентский счет",
-        max_length=50,
+        max_length=20,
         help_text="Корреспондентский счет (счет, открываемый банковской организацией в подразделении самого банка)"
     )
-    # FIXME: tax_method field not exist 
+    tax_method = models.IntegerField(
+        help_text="Система налогооблажения"
+    )
 
     # OTHER
     is_global = models.CharField(
@@ -92,7 +94,6 @@ class Company(models.Model):
     )
 
     # FK
-    # FIXME: Нет уверенности, что после удаления пользователя следует оставлять `models.DO_NOTHING`
     repr_id =models.ForeignKey(
         get_user_model(),
         blank=True,
@@ -100,7 +101,6 @@ class Company(models.Model):
         on_delete=models.DO_NOTHING,
         help_text="Уникальный идентификатор представителя компании"
     )
-    # FIXME: Нет уверенности, что после удаления заявки следует оставлять `models.DO_NOTHING`
     ticket_status = models.ForeignKey(
         Ticket,
         on_delete=models.SET_NULL,

+ 4 - 1
models/documents.py

@@ -66,7 +66,10 @@ class Documents(models.Model):
         default="deactivated",
         help_text="активность на основе системы заявок"
     )
-    # FIXME: data_path field not exist
+    data_path = models.CharField(
+        max_length=1024,
+        help_text="Путь к документу"
+    )
     doc_type = models.CharField(
         max_length=2,
         choices=DOC_TYPES,